UNIX 精灵进程 精灵进程( d a e m o n)是生存期长的一种进程。它们常常在系统引导装入时起动,在系统 关闭时终止。因为它们没有控制终端,所以说它们是在后台运行的。U N I X系统有很多精灵进 程,它们执行日常事物活动。 本章说明精灵的进程结构,以及如何编写精灵进程程序,因为精灵没有控制终端,我们需 要了解在有关事物出问题时,精灵进程如何报告出错情况
UNIX 进程间通信 进程控制原语并且观察了如何调用多个进程。但是这些进程之间交换信息的 唯一方法是经由f o r k或e x e c传送打开文件,或通过文件系统。本章将说明进程之间相互通信的 其他技术—I P C(InterProcess Communication)。 UNIX IPC已经是而且继续是各种进程通信方式的统称,其中极少能在所有U N I X的实现中 进行移植。
结点
介绍
cnodes是一个与表示无关的引擎,它定义一个流程并能够执行该流程。 该表示形式可以存储并重新加载为JSON对象。 它的UI对应对象是 ,这是用于定义和测试图形的高级用户界面。 UI可以与您的客户端集成,而“引擎”可以轻松地集成在您的后端中。
安装
npm install marco.jacovone/cnodes --save
入门
// Create a new program
let prg = program ( ) ;
// create the "For" node
le